
Using a workflow to author USD Preview looks for assets look-developed in Mari 5.0, artists can now easily create preview looks for DCC’s with Hydra-powered viewports, like Foundry’s own Katana. Further optimizations to Mari’s core technology include an improved flattening engine that reduces bake speeds by up to 50% in some scenarios. Custom brush tips can also now be fully color-managed images for added artistic freedom.īake Points now support Filters, adding the ability to non-destructively Blur graph networks, unlocking Mari’s procedural capabilities and artists’ creative potential. Improvements include an enhanced brush engine which offers an increased level of control over a brush’s color and HSV jitter effects on a per stroke, per tip splat, or on a pen pressure-controlled basis.
